You're rounding both values down.  Consider

    initrd_max = 1000.5MiB - 1 exactly
    initrd_size = 1000.5MiB + 4096

Before the patch, we report

    (max: 1049100287, need 1049104384)

Unfriendly, but at least it's correct.  Afterwards

    (max: 1000 MB, need 1000 MB)

Wat?  Long-suffering users may guess the rounding issue.  But let's not
make users guess.

Better would be something like

    size of initrd exceeds the limit of X MiB by Y Bytes

*if* X is actually a multiple of 1 MiB.  Else, we need to consider
showing a suitably rounded fractional part, or stick to Bytes after all.
